npm run ERR! code ELIFECYCLE

vue项目在npm run dev 时报错错误信息如下

0 info it worked if it ends with ok
1 verbose cli [ 'D:\\Program Files\\nodejs\\node.exe',
1 verbose cli   'D:\\Program Files\\nodejs\\node_modules\\npm\\bin\\npm-cli.js',
1 verbose cli   'run',
1 verbose cli   'dev' ]
2 info using npm@4.0.5
3 info using node@v7.4.0
4 verbose run-script [ 'predev', 'dev', 'postdev' ]
5 info lifecycle uf-studio@1.0.0~predev: uf-studio@1.0.0
6 silly lifecycle uf-studio@1.0.0~predev: no script for predev, continuing
7 info lifecycle uf-studio@1.0.0~dev: uf-studio@1.0.0
8 verbose lifecycle uf-studio@1.0.0~dev: unsafe-perm in lifecycle true
9 verbose lifecycle uf-studio@1.0.0~dev: PATH: D:\Program Files\nodejs\node_modules\npm\bin\node-gyp-bin;E:\project\xarm\studio\node_modules\.bin;D:\software\cmder\vendor\conemu-maximus5\ConEmu\Scripts;D:\software\cmder\vendor\conemu-maximus5;D:\software\cmder\vendor\conemu-maximus5\ConEmu;C:\Program Files (x86)\Common Files\Oracle\Java\javapath;C:\ProgramData\Oracle\Java\javapath;C:\Python27;C:\WINDOWS\system32;C:\WINDOWS;C:\WINDOWS\System32\Wbem;C:\WINDOWS\System32\WindowsPowerShell\v1.0\;C:\WINDOWS\System32\OpenSSH\;C:\Users\ufactory\AppData\Local\Programs\Python\Python36;rogramData\chocolatey\bin;rogram Files (x86)\Yarn\bin\;D:\Program Files\nodejs\;C:\Users\ufactory\.dnx\bin;C:\Program Files\Microsoft DNX\Dnvm\;C:\Program Files (x86)\Windows Kits\8.1\Windows Performance Toolkit\;C:\Program Files\Microsoft SQL Server\130\Tools\Binn\;E:\windowsPath\redis\;E:\windowsPath\Git\cmd;D:\software\jdk8\jdk8\bin;C:\Users\ufactory\AppData\Local\Programs\Python\Python36\Scripts\;C:\Users\ufactory\AppData\Local\Programs\Python\Python36\;C:\Users\ufactory\AppData\Local\Microsoft\WindowsApps;C:\Users\ufactory\AppData\Local\Yarn\bin;D:\Program Files\Bandizip\;C:\Users\ufactory\AppData\Roaming\npm;E:\windowsPath\cmder;D:\software\Microsoft VS Code\bin;E:\windowsPath\PyCharm 2019.2.5\bin;C:\MinGW\bin;E:\windowsPath\Git\cmd;E:\windowsPath\Git\mingw64\bin;E:\windowsPath\Git\usr\bin;D:\software\cmder\vendor\bin;D:\software\cmder\bin;D:\software\cmder;D:\software\cmder\vendor\git-for-windows\cmd;D:\software\cmder\vendor\git-for-windows\mingw64\bin;D:\software\cmder\vendor\git-for-windows\usr\bin;D:\software\cmder\vendor\bin;D:\software\cmder
10 verbose lifecycle uf-studio@1.0.0~dev: CWD: E:\project\xarm\studio
11 silly lifecycle uf-studio@1.0.0~dev: Args: [ '/d /s /c',
11 silly lifecycle   'webpack-dev-server --inline --progress --config build/webpack.dev.conf.js' ]
12 silly lifecycle uf-studio@1.0.0~dev: Returned: code: 1  signal: null
13 info lifecycle uf-studio@1.0.0~dev: Failed to exec dev script
14 verbose stack Error: uf-studio@1.0.0 dev: `webpack-dev-server --inline --progress --config build/webpack.dev.conf.js`
14 verbose stack Exit status 1
14 verbose stack     at EventEmitter.<anonymous> (D:\Program Files\nodejs\node_modules\npm\lib\utils\lifecycle.js:279:16)
14 verbose stack     at emitTwo (events.js:106:13)
14 verbose stack     at EventEmitter.emit (events.js:191:7)
14 verbose stack     at ChildProcess.<anonymous> (D:\Program Files\nodejs\node_modules\npm\lib\utils\spawn.js:40:14)
14 verbose stack     at emitTwo (events.js:106:13)
14 verbose stack     at ChildProcess.emit (events.js:191:7)
14 verbose stack     at maybeClose (internal/child_process.js:885:16)
14 verbose stack     at Process.ChildProcess._handle.onexit (internal/child_process.js:226:5)
15 verbose pkgid uf-studio@1.0.0
16 verbose cwd E:\project\xarm\uf-studio
17 error Windows_NT 10.0.18363
18 error argv "D:\\Program Files\\nodejs\\node.exe" "D:\\Program Files\\nodejs\\node_modules\\npm\\bin\\npm-cli.js" "run" "dev"
19 error node v7.4.0
20 error npm  v4.0.5
21 error code ELIFECYCLE
22 error uf-studio@1.0.0 dev: `webpack-dev-server --inline --progress --config build/webpack.dev.conf.js`
22 error Exit status 1
23 error Failed at the uf-studio@1.0.0 dev script 'webpack-dev-server --inline --progress --config build/webpack.dev.conf.js'.
23 error Make sure you have the latest version of node.js and npm installed.
23 error If you do, this is most likely a problem with the uf-studio package,
23 error not with npm itself.
23 error Tell the author that this fails on your system:
23 error     webpack-dev-server --inline --progress --config build/webpack.dev.conf.js
23 error You can get information on how to open an issue for this project with:
23 error     npm bugs uf-studio
23 error Or if that isn't available, you can get their info via:
23 error     npm owner ls uf-studio
23 error There is likely additional logging output above.
24 verbose exit [ 1, true ]

解决办法

#(1)第一步
npm cache clean --force

#(2)第二步 删除node_modules文件夹
linux上:rm -rf node_modules
window上: 直接手动删除

#(3)如果有package-lock.json文件就删除它,没有不用管,直接跳到第(4)步
linux上:rm -rf package-lock.json
window上: 直接手动删除

# (4)安装模块
npm install

 

参考地址 https://stackoverflow.com/questions/42308879/npm-err-code-elifecycle

 

posted @ 2020-05-12 11:58  平平无奇小辣鸡  阅读(30504)  评论(0编辑  收藏  举报